Someone already mentioned sheets, but bedding in general. I spent 3 weeks in Vietnam in December and sleeping in comfy hotel beds revealed how lacking my situation at home was. When I got back, I purchased a new duvet, duvet cover, mattress topper, new pillows and cases, and a headboard (my bed was just a frame). The duvet is filled with wool and it’s been perfect. I live in Canada and the nights have been cold, but not one of them have I been cold in my bed. I even stopped using a flat sheet since the duvet is inside of a cover. It’s been the perfect balance. I’m never cold or sweaty.

Tapestrys! You can get a huge one for cheap, and hang it on the wall. Its a nice way to cover a wall with something pretty and is a fraction the cost of most other wall decorations of the same size.
Also one thing i like to do is just make anything into decorations. Like just find stuff and make it decoration. Garage sales, craigslist, and buying stuff that isn’t meant to be decoration to use it as such. One time i bought a pack of post cards with oil painting art on them, and hung them up all next to eachother on the wall in a grid. Was only like 8$ and i got a ton of them.
A nice set of sheets. You spend a good chunk of your life sleeping. I like to buy cotton sateen weave sheets with very high thread counts. They are so soft and comfy, and it feels so nice to slip under the covers.
